Roah Moonglow Baldurs Gate 3

Roah Moonglow is a notable NPC in Baldur's Gate 3, an interactive role-playing game developed by Larian Studios. As a halfling merchant, Roah Moonglow's main focus is on profiting from various situations. She displays some frustration due to the goblins' cessation of slave trading.Her shop offers a range of items, including potions, scrolls, weapons, armor, and unique items. The items available may change after leveling up or taking a Long Rest. Here's a list of some of the items she sells:

Roah Moonglow can be encountered in different acts of the game:

Act 1:Shattered Sanctum
Act 2: Moonrise Tower
Act 3: Sewers during Jahira's companion quest, where she converses with Minsc

It's important to note that Roah Moonglow's attitude toward you and your party can be influenced by your actions and decisions throughout the game. If you pass a history check, you can unlock specific dialogue options that reference her affiliation with the Black Network, a secretive organization in the game's world.

Additionally, Roah Moonglow sometimes sells the ring "The Whispering Promise," a unique item. However, it's worth mentioning that this ring might also be sold by other NPCs such as Volo, Grat The Trader, or Brem.

Baldur's Gate 3 Blooded Greataxe Guide

The Blooded Greataxe is a unique two-handed weapon in Baldur's Gate 3 that caters to those who navigate the fine line between life and death. Acquiring this weapon isn't overly challenging, and it's a valuable addition for those who haven't obtained more advanced options. As a Martial Two-handed Weapon, it possesses distinct attributes and abilities.

One of the notable abilities of the Blooded Greataxe is the "Cleave" action, which allows the user to swing the weapon and attack up to three enemies simultaneously. Additionally, it features "Relentless Revenge," a skill that inflicts 1d6 Slashing damage when the user's health is at 50% or lower. If these abilities resonate with your playstyle, this guide will aid you in obtaining this unique two-handed weapon.

Blooded Greataxe Location:

You can acquire the Blooded Greataxe through two different NPCs in the game:

1. Dammon the Tiefling:

You can purchase the Blooded Greataxe from Dammon, a blacksmith residing within Emerald Grove. The cost of the axe varies between playthroughs but is generally around 700 gold coins. However, considering the weapon's current stats, it might not be worth the investment compared to other necessities like healing potions and supplies.

   It's important to note that if you help eliminate goblins to make way for refugees, Dammon and other Tieflings will leave Emerald Grove. You might encounter Dammon again at a later point in the game.

2. Roah Moonglow:

Another option is to buy the Blooded Greataxe from Roah Moonglow, a halfling merchant found in the Shattered Sanctum if you venture into the Goblin Camp. His price matches Dammon's, requiring you to gather sufficient funds before proceeding to the Underdark or Mountain Pass.

   However, be cautious because if you choose to save Halsin and confront the goblins in the sanctum, you could end up in conflict with Roah. Should you defeat Roah, you can loot the weapon from his body.

Blooded Greataxe Stats:

The Blooded Greataxe boasts potent stats, dealing a substantial 1d12 damage with each successful hit. Additionally, when wielded with half health or less, it inflicts an extra 1d4 Slashing damage. This designates the weapon as a means of exacting revenge on adversaries, delivering retribution with every strike.

The weapon's attributes also encompass the following features:

Cleave: Execute a sweeping attack that damages up to three enemies concurrently.
Lacerate: Strike vital points on your foe to induce bleeding.
Prepare:Allocate 6 meters of your movement to unleash supplementary physical damage.

Baldur's Gate 3

Baldur's Gate 3, the third installment in the esteemed Baldur's Gate series, is a creation of Larian Studios, serving as an homage to the iconic Dungeons & Dragons tabletop role-playing system. The game made its debut in the gaming realm through an early access release on October 6, 2020, catering to players on macOS, Windows, and the Stadia streaming platform.

Emerging from an extended early access phase, the full-fledged version of the game officially launched for Windows on August 3, 2023. Enthusiasts can eagerly anticipate forthcoming releases tailored for macOS and PlayStation 5, scheduled to premiere on September 6, 2023. Regrettably, plans for a Stadia version were scrapped due to the discontinuation of the Stadia platform.

Baldur's Gate 3 Gameplay

Baldur's Gate 3 is an immersive role-playing video game that skillfully weaves together both solitary and cooperative multiplayer experiences. Set within its dynamic framework, players are granted the creative freedom to fashion their own unique characters while assembling a party, comprising a blend of handpicked characters and those already present in the game's universe, in pursuit of an adventure-driven narrative.

An additional layer of depth emerges as players are presented with the choice to venture online, where they can seamlessly integrate one of their characters into a cooperative party, joining forces with fellow players. This collaborative multiplayer mode enriches the social connectivity inherent in the game.

In alignment with its predecessors, Baldur's Gate 3 adheres to a turn-based combat system, evoking familiarity with Larian Studios' earlier titles such as Divinity: Original Sin and Divinity: Original Sin II. This combat structure harmoniously intersects with the rules of Dungeons & Dragons 5th Edition, cultivating strategic encounters and tactical decision-making that are instrumental in shaping the intricacies of the game's battles.
